7. THERM-CONNECT defrost

07.01 General description

The high efficiency run around coil system consists of two heat exchangers with a high counterflow ratio and a
series connection of the individual heat transfer stages.
The heat is transferred via an intermediate medium consisting of a water-glycol mixture between the exhaust air coil
and the outdoor air coil.
The brine mass flow is controlled by the frequency converter depending on the power demand of the BMS.
The power and frost protection control is also performed by the three-way mixing valve with high control accuracy.
This allows the brine mass flow to bypass the supply air register to prevent ice formation on the register.
All parameters are already programmed on the frequency converter. Since the pumps are designed separately for
each system, the flow rate must be adapted to the particular system. For this purpose, the flow rate is read off the
integrated TacoSetter and set as the maximum setpoint on the frequency inverter
